Overview
Speaking to a range of candidates who are looking for work. Speaking to clients day to day to ensure you are able to place the sourced candidates and build rapport. Completing compliance for placed candidates and filling in spreadsheets to track fees.
Skills
Confidence, social skills and persistence all massively grow in your year doing recruitment as these are all tested day to day.
Responsibilities
There was times were I wished I had been given more responsibility by my manager. Towards the end I was allowed to run the desk by myself which progressed my skills.
Support & Guidance
I received a lot of support during my time. However, I wish I was managed slightly better and was having meetings with my manager to look at my progress and see how I could have improved.
Culture
Really social company, great people around you. really enjoyed this aspect of my placement year.
Your Impressions
There were certain parts of my internship I really enjoyed including the client side of the business. However, there were also aspects at times that became quite stressful and draining.
Yes
Being confident is the most important thing, also just be yourself this industry isn't for everyone and you shouldn't change the way you work to get into a company like this as it may not work out long term.
